Testing Soil pH for Optimal Lemon Harvesting Success

Growing healthy lemon trees requires careful attention to soil conditions, especially soil pH. The pH level of soil influences nutrient availability, which directly affects lemon tree growth and fruit production. Testing soil pH is a simple yet essential step for gardeners aiming for a successful lemon harvest.

Understanding Soil pH and Its Importance

Soil pH measures the acidity or alkalinity of soil on a scale from 0 to 14. A pH of 7 is neutral, below 7 is acidic, and above 7 is alkaline. Lemon trees thrive best in slightly acidic soil, typically with a pH between 5.5 and 6.5. When soil pH falls outside this range, nutrient uptake becomes inefficient, leading to poor growth and reduced fruit yield.

How to Test Soil pH

Testing soil pH is straightforward and can be done using DIY kits or professional laboratory services. Home testing kits are affordable and provide quick results, making them ideal for gardeners of all levels.

Using a Soil pH Test Kit

Follow these steps to test your soil with a kit:

  • Collect a soil sample from several spots around your lemon tree.
  • Mix the samples in a clean container to get a representative sample.
  • Add the soil to the test container as instructed by the kit.
  • Insert the test strip or solution and wait for the color to develop.
  • Compare the color to the provided chart to determine pH.

Professional Soil Testing

For more precise results, consider sending a soil sample to a laboratory. Many agricultural extension offices and private labs offer soil testing services that include detailed pH analysis and nutrient levels.
